The Anatomy of Modern Comfort: More Than Just a Soft Sole
To understand the revolution in footwear, we must first deconstruct what “comfort” truly means in a technical sense. It is a multi-sensory experience governed by biomechanics, material science, and neurophysiology. From a biomechanical perspective, as outlined in research from institutions like the University of Massachusetts Amherst’s Biomechanics Lab, proper footwear must manage ground reaction forces—the impact shock traveling up your body with each step. Modern women’s sneakers 2023 address this through advanced midsole technologies utilizing compounds like thermoplastic polyurethane (TPU) and ethylene-vinyl acetate (EVA) foams, which are engineered for energy return and cushioning. Furthermore, the concept of the “foot’s natural motion” has been popularized by brands and podiatrists alike, leading to designs with wider toe boxes that allow for toe splay, a critical yet often ignored aspect of foot health. The upper materials have also undergone a transformation. The integration of engineered knits and breathable meshes, often sourced from recycled plastics, creates a dynamic, sock-like fit that moves with the foot rather than constricting it. This is not mere marketing; it is applied ergonomics. As noted by Dr. Miguel Cunha, a podiatrist cited in publications like Forbes, “The right sneaker provides a stable base of support, adequate cushioning, and flexibility at the ball of the foot.” Therefore, when we speak of comfort in today’s context, we are referring to a holistic, scientifically-informed design philosophy that protects joints, supports arches, and respects the foot’s anatomical structure, making all-day wear not just possible, but pleasurable.

Building Your Core Rotation: The Four Essential Silhouettes
A versatile wardrobe is built on foundations, not fragments. Instead of chasing every micro-trend, investing in a core rotation of sneaker silhouettes ensures you are prepared for any outfit or occasion. First, the Minimalist White Sneaker. This is the undisputed cornerstone. As fashion director Tiffany Hsu of MyTheresa has stated, “A crisp white sneaker is the blank canvas of footwear.” Its power lies in its neutrality; it clarifies and elevates everything from wide-leg jeans and a blazer to a floral midi dress. The second essential is the Technical Runner-Inspired Sneaker. Characterized by layered panels, mesh inserts, and often a chunkier sole, this style, prevalent in women’s sneakers 2023 lines, adds an urban, athletic edge to streamlined outfits. It pairs perfectly with tailored trousers or a simple slip dress, creating a compelling high-low contrast. Third, consider the Classic Court Sneaker. Think of timeless, low-profile designs with clean lines. This silhouette offers a retro touch that works beautifully with straight-leg denim, knit sets, and even more polished, menswear-inspired looks. Finally, the Fashion-Forward Statement Sneaker. This could be a bold color, an unusual texture like leather or suede, or an avant-garde shape. This is the piece that expresses your personal flair, turning a simple all-black outfit into a focal point. By curating these four categories, you create a system where style and comfort are guaranteed, eliminating daily decision fatigue and ensuring you always step out with intention.
Material World: Innovation Driving Sustainability and Feel
The conversation around contemporary sneakers is inextricably linked to material innovation, which now serves a dual purpose: enhancing performance and advancing sustainability. The days of stiff, non-breathable materials are over. Today’s leading options include primeknit uppers that offer targeted stretch and support, recycled polyester meshes that reduce plastic waste, and vegan leather alternatives made from pineapple leaves (Piñatex) or mushroom mycelium. These materials are not just ethical choices; they directly contribute to comfort by being lighter, more adaptable, and often more breathable than their traditional counterparts. Brands are increasingly transparent about their supply chains, a demand driven by a consumer base educated through resources like the Sustainable Apparel Coalition’s Higg Index. Moreover, the treatment of these materials matters. Water-repellent coatings, often PFC-free, add practicality without bulk. The interior linings are designed with moisture-wicking properties to maintain a healthy foot environment. When you invest in a pair of modern women’s sneakers 2023, you are often investing in a product of material science that considers the lifecycle of the product and the biomechanics of your body. This fusion of ethics and engineering results in footwear that feels good to wear and aligns with a conscientious worldview, proving that responsible choices need not be a compromise.

A Note on Value: Investing in Your Foundation
In an era of fast fashion, it is crucial to reframe how we view the cost of quality footwear. A well-constructed sneaker from the women’s sneakers 2023 collections is not an expense; it is an investment in your physical well-being and sartorial capital. The discounted price of a poorly made shoe is often a false economy, leading to discomfort, quicker deterioration, and ultimately, more frequent purchases. A premium sneaker, built with quality materials and ergonomic design, will mold to your foot, provide consistent support, and maintain its structure and appearance over years, not seasons. Think of it as cost-per-wear: a $200 sneaker worn 400 times costs 50 cents per wear, while a $50 sneaker that falls apart after 30 wears costs nearly $1.67 per wear and fails in its primary function. Furthermore, many direct-to-consumer brands and seasonal sales now make this elevated tier more accessible than ever, bringing professional-grade materials and construction to a wider audience. Prioritizing this investment means prioritizing the vehicle that carries you through your life—your feet.
